LinkedIn image sizes
- Profile photo — 400 × 400 pixels (square); displays in a circle, so centre your face.
- Cover / background — 1584 × 396 pixels.
- Shared post image — 1200 × 627 pixels.
- Company logo — 300 × 300 pixels.

Keep it professional and sharp
Use a clear, well-lit headshot with a simple background. Resize down to the exact pixels rather than uploading a huge file, so LinkedIn doesn't compress it into softness. Export as JPG at high quality.
